"Everest Corporation" is not only a story about conquering the summit, but above all about the people who decide to undertake this risky venture. Analyzing the Himalayas in the context of globalization and capitalism, the author shows the complexity of relations between East and West. Among the guides, we find both idealists who enjoy helping others fulfill their dreams, and people who are primarily driven by financial benefits.
The book also addresses the issue of exclusion, drawing attention to the unequal treatment of female guides and Sherpas, who are forced to do dangerous work for economic reasons. The author tries to do justice to all those who died on Everest, regardless of their motives. It is a read that encourages reflection on the meaning of climbing and the price we pay for fulfilling our dreams.
